Transaction 5607667dffd3120c72c3b8485d65f0f76e0470b49b02bf216d0afbb2014bb2e6

1 Input
2 Outputs
  • 5607667dffd3120c72c3b8485d65f0f76e0470b49b02bf216d0afbb2014bb2e6:0
  • value  2805259
    address  3C9KRmHU8B3Cm96eL7qSj5dpXQKkbCHjtu
  • 5607667dffd3120c72c3b8485d65f0f76e0470b49b02bf216d0afbb2014bb2e6:1
  • value  3434931
    address  bc1q424k45xlxryxfgd4ra52pvj3y3estyqracfj99